CMCS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

1,902 of the 4,561 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Comcast (CMCSA)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$171B — up 6.1% from $162B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 110 funds opened new CMCSA positions and 77 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 823 added to existing stakes and 733 trimmed.

The largest buyer was DZ Bank, adding an estimated $375M. The largest seller was Dodge & Cox, cutting an estimated $451M.
